Falcao eyes Ligue 1 goalscoring record
Posted Monday, September 02, 2013 by Goal.com
The Colombia international, who has netted twice so far this season, feels that he could surpass Josip Skoblar's tally of 44 goals in the French top flight

Monaco striker Radamel Falcao believes that he is capable of breaking the record for goals scored in a single Ligue 1 season.
The Colombia international has netted twice in his first three appearances in the French championship and he feels that Josip Skoblar's iconic tally of 44 is achievable.
"In life, in this world, nothing is impossible," Falcao told L'Equipe. "It's necessary to just go step by step. Me, that's how I go forward."
Meanwhile, Falcao dismissed the suggestion that there are only two sides capable of winning the title this season.
"Everyone talks about Paris or Monaco, but the team with the most points today is Marseille," he pointed out.
Falcao joined Monaco from Atletico Madrid for a reported €60 million.
